ASSOCIATE CARE NAVIGATOR

Location: Worcester, Massachusetts Area
An affiliated company of VNS Westchester, Community Care Navigation is seeking an ASSOCIATE CARE NAVIGATOR To help guide adults through life transitions, VNSW's Community Care Navigation Program (CCN) provides comprehensive life planning, care navigation and wellness services in the comfort of an individual's home – in-person or virtually.

VNS Westchester is a destination Employer who cultivates a people oriented environment and fosters professional development.

"We take care of our People"

JOB SUMMARY: The Associate Care Navigator works with clients and care-givers/families to provide service coordination and accompaniment and transportation to medical appointments. The Associate Care Navigator works under the guidance of the Care Navigator and in collaboration with the Care Navigation and Entitlement team.

The Associate Care Navigator is responsible for carrying a client case load and performing the following functions:
1. Provides transportation and accompaniment to medical appointments, as necessary
2. Accompanies client to ER, when necessary
3. Collaborates with Care Navigation team to meet Lifeplan goals of client
4. Attends discharge and care planning meetings as client advocate and documents any changes for client and Care Navigator
5. Plans and coordinates all aspects of client moves
6. Coordinates and arranges for personal care items as requested by client and approved by Care Navigator
7. Coordinates external services as requested by client and Care Navigator
8. Provides emotional support and companionship to clients as needed
9. Reports any change of client status to Care Navigator and client caregivers
10. Documents all interactions and occurrences in Home Health Exchange.
11. Educates and Advocates for the client in all venues. Functions as client's health care advocate


SPECIALIZED SKILLS AND COMPETENCIES:

1. Bachelors degree is preferred ; can be in the process of obtaining degree. Nursing students are welcome to apply. Candidate will receive on the job training. Candidates without a bachelors degree but who have healthcare experience will be considered.
2. Candidate must have valid Rhode Island driving license and be willing to drive clients in client's vehicle.
3. Candidate will demonstrate independence, flexibility, responsiveness and good organizational skills
4. Understanding and ability to deliver highest degree of customer focused services.
5. Excellent verbal and written communication skills.
6. Hours are flexible and college schedule can be accommodated. Must be available to travel within Providence, RI and surrounding areas.
REPORTS TO: Director of Community Care Navigation Program

Compensation: up to $34 per hour, salary based on experience.
